Tata Power-DDL Launches ‘Solar Sakhi Abhiyan’ to Empower Women as Solar Ambassadors in Villages

PrakashBy PrakashOctober 13, 20253 Mins Read
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n WhatsApp
Tata Power-DDL Launches 'Solar Sakhi Abhiyan' to Empower Women as Solar Ambassadors in Villages

Tata Power Delhi Distribution Limited, in alignment with the Government of India’s flagship PM Surya Ghar: Muft Bijli Yojana, recently launched the Solar Sakhi Abhiyan—a pioneering initiative dedicated to women’s empowerment and clean energy adoption. The launch event was organized at Pooth Khurd Village on the auspicious occasion of Navratra, a festival that celebrates the power and spirit of women.

The ceremony was graced by Mr. Neeraj Semwal, Secretary (Power), GNCTD; Mr. Ravi Dadhich, Special Secretary (Power); Mr. Kumar Abhishek, District Magistrate (North); Mrs. Anju Aman Dabas, Hon’ble Councillor; Mr. Dwijadas Basak, CEO, Tata Power-DDL; Mrs. Kiran Gupta, Chief Commercial, Tata Power-DDL; Mr. Bharat Chhabra, Chief-SIG, Tata Power-DDL Mr. Rahul Kumar, Head-Special Customer Management & Solar, and Mr. Shashank Sharma, HoD-G&I, NBS & Solar, along with company officials, village representatives, and community members.

At the heart of the initiative are 100 Solar Sakhi members—women volunteers trained to serve as Ambassadors of solar energy in Villages. They will spread awareness on rooftop solar benefits, educate households on clean energy solutions, and act as a bridge between government policies and communities in more than 75 villages of Tata Power-DDL. Each Solar Sakhi has been provided with a distinctive jacket, symbolizing pride, leadership, and recognition.

The campaign, driven through Tata Power-DDL’s Village Customer Group (VCG) Solar, aspires to strengthen women’s role in sustainable development while contributing to India’s clean energy mission.
